Rustam Minnikhanov: Most crimes in the sphere of domestic corruption are committed in health care and welfare protection

17 October 2016, Monday

On October 17, issues of fighting against domestic corruption were discussed at a session of the Commission for coordination of anti-corruption work at the Kazan Kremlin.

“We discussed domestic corruption at the coordination council in 2014. Major work has been carried out in this sphere over the last two years. In particular, changes have been introduced in the protocol of liaison between population and state authorities. Positive changes have been made in educational system. A special category about domestic corruption is successfully working in Public control system. However, we have to discuss issues of corruption again,” Tatarstan President Rustam Minnikhanov said in his welcoming speech.  

“The number of crimes has considerably increased. For the last nine months the level of corruption has made 40 per cent in total. The number of revealed cases of bribery among officials exceeds the indexes of the previous year four times. Heads of rural settlements, employees of educational and medical organizations become persons of interest. Most crimes in the sphere of domestic corruption are committed in health care and welfare protection,” Rustam Minnikhanov continued.

The president summarized that the main task of the current session is to find reasons of corruption and work out additional measures to counteract these corrupt practices.
